Summer music for preschoolers

Sometimes life throws you some unexpected opportunities. After teaching preschool (definitely unexpected) this last year I have learned so much about preschoolers. I was talking to a students parent about what type of music education preschoolers should be pursuing. The first thing to remember is that they are PRESCHOOLERS. In my opinion, serious music instruction shouldn't begin until the student is ready (for most around 8-10). In the meantime exposing young children to music can help promote a love of music in the future. That is when I realized I have the tools to help with this process.

 CUE MY SUMMER PROGRAM

Preschoolers have short attention spans- at most they can stay focused for about 15 minutes. My music class will incorporate games, art projects, dance and more! My first session is almost full and I am playing with some activities that will include- recorders, jello, a huge pair of dice, and bubbles.
